Why bother with zMUD when MUSHclient is first of all free nowadays, it actually changes nothing in windows registry so all you have to do is copy the folder from a windows partition(just move it with a usb flash or something) to your linux partition and simply do a "wine ~install_path~/MUSHclient/MUSHclient.exe"? Bah, don't even copy the folder if you have dual boot. Most up to date linux distributions have things like NTFS-3G included at the basic installation and fstab reads and automounts probably all FAT32/NTFS partitions, giving read/write rights. So just "wine /media/sd1/Programs/MUSHclient/MUSHclient.exe" or whatever depending on where is MUSHclient installed in your windows partition.
